...A STRONG THUNDERSTORM WILL IMPACT NORTHEASTERN MACOMB AND CENTRAL
ST. CLAIR COUNTIES THROUGH 945 PM EDT...

At 913 PM ED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m over
Richmond, moving east at 25 mph.

HAZARD...Winds in excess of 30 mph and nickel size hail.

SOURCE...Radar indicated.

I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around
         unsecured objects. Minor damage to outdoor objects is
         possible.

This storm will remain over mainly rural areas of northeastern Macomb
and central St. Clair Counties, including the following locations...
Columbus, Rattle Run, New Haven, Smiths Creek, and Adair.
